Curtis Frazier''' a surgeon from Springfield, Missouri [http://politicalgraveyard.com/bio/frazier-frechette.html#0KL0PIUR5] was the [[Vice president of the United States|vice-presidential candidate]] of the [[United States Constitution Party|Constitution Party]] in the [[U.S. presidential election, 2000]], as the running-mate of [[Howard Phillips]]. The Phillips/Frazier ticket finished sixth receiving 98,022 votes for 0.1% of the total.
